+Patches:
+        Security fixes:
+       #893 #???  CVE-2024-8176 -- Fix crash from chaining a large number
+                    of entities caused by stack overflow by resolving use of
+                    recursion, for all three uses of entities:
+                    - general entities in character data ("<e>&g1;</e>")
+                    - general entities in attribute values ("<e k1='&g1;'/>")
+                    - parameter entities ("%p1;")
+                    Known impact is (reliable and easy) denial of service:
+                    C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H/E:H/RL:O/RC:C
+                    (Base Score: 7.5, Temporal Score: 7.2)
+                    Please note that a layer of compression around XML can
+                    significantly reduce the minimum attack payload size.
